Bai Yuping (1960 – )
Bai Yuping is a Chinese painter born in Shanxi Province in 1960, marking the beginning of his artistic journey amidst the transformative period of China’s reform and opening-up policy. His formative years were shaped by exposure to Western art influences alongside traditional Chinese aesthetics, fostering a distinctive style that blends innovation with heritage. He graduated from the Fine Arts Department of Central Nationalities Institute in 1988, establishing a solid foundation for his subsequent artistic pursuits. Further honing his craft at the Ninth Oil Painting Training Class of Central Academy of Fine Arts in 2003 solidified his expertise and propelled him into the forefront of contemporary Chinese painting.- Early Life & Education: Bai Yuping’s academic background provided crucial insight into the artistic landscape of his time. Studying at Central Nationalities Institute instilled a deep appreciation for diverse cultural traditions, influencing his approach to composition and color palettes.
- Style Development: Bai Yuping's signature style is characterized by decisive brushwork—a hallmark of Chinese ink wash painting—combined with bold color block stacking techniques. This distinctive method reflects both Eastern artistic sensibilities and a willingness to experiment with modern visual language.
- Notable Exhibitions & Awards: His prolific output has garnered recognition through numerous exhibitions across China and internationally, including participation in the ‘1st National Oil Painting Expo’ (1987), ‘8th National Artwork Expo’ (1994), and ‘Contemporary Landscapes’ in Tokyo. He received prestigious awards such as The Incentive Award in 'The Marching Chinese Youth Art Expo' (1985) and Bronze Prize in the ‘National Landscape Painting Expo’ (1995).
- Influence & Legacy: Bai Yuping’s work stands apart from prevailing trends in contemporary art, prioritizing a nuanced exploration of landscape themes—particularly Gulangyu Island—a UNESCO World Heritage Site. His artistic vision embodies a commitment to preserving cultural heritage while embracing innovative expression, cementing his place as a pivotal figure in shaping the trajectory of Chinese painting.
A Focus on Landscape Painting: The Inspiration of Gulangyu
Bai Yuping’s artistic focus has consistently centered around landscape painting, specifically capturing the serene beauty of Gulangyu Island—a historic port city renowned for its colonial architecture and vibrant cultural traditions. This fascination stems from a profound respect for China's heritage and a desire to convey its essence through visual art.
Technique & Artistic Vision
Bai Yuping’s technique is rooted in the principles of Chinese ink wash painting, yet he skillfully incorporates bold color block stacking—a modern approach—to create striking compositions. This fusion demonstrates his ability to synthesize tradition and innovation, resulting in artworks that resonate with both historical depth and contemporary relevance.
Contemporary Recognition & Artistic Merit
Bai Yuping’s paintings have gained acclaim within the art world, earning recognition from institutions like Beijing Academy of Painting and securing membership in organizations such as China Artists Association and China Oil Painting Society. His work has been featured in publications including ‘Artist’, ‘Gallery’, ‘Art Watch’, and ‘Art’—a testament to his enduring influence on Chinese artistic discourse.
